一、第一 整型数组存放,数组最后是不加'\0'字符串会自动加上,因此存放字符时候数组大小要比实际字符多一个 第二 整型数组 每一个单元是4个字节字符串是一个一个字符存放,每个字符占一个二,字符数组与字符串区别C语言中没有专门字符串变量,如果要将一个字符串存放在变量,必须使用字符数组,即用一个字符型数组来存放一个字符串,数组每一个元素存放一个字符。<1> 定义:
 索引可以提高数据访问速度,但同时也增加了插入、更新和删除操作处理时间;建立时候应该考虑为 经常被用作查询条件、或者被要求排序字段建立索引一、数据库索引创建规则1、表主键、外键必须有索引;2、数据量超过300表应该有索引;3、经常与其他表进行连接表,在连接字段上应该建立索引;4、经常出现在Where子句中字段,特别是大表字段,应该建立索引;5、索引应该建在选择性高字段
这个系列是我在学习Python语言过程记录笔记,主要是一些知识点汇总,而非学习教程,可供有一定编程基础者参考。文中偏见不足难以避免,仅供参考,欢迎批评指正。本系列笔记主要参考文献是官网文档:http://docs.python.org/。在此向文档编辑者致谢。请勿将本文用于商业用途。一、Python语言介绍首先,Python是一种广泛应用通用高级编程语言,具有较高抽象层次,支持面向对象
一、索引 (1)什么是索引 索引是一种特殊数据库结构,它包含着对数据表里所有记录引用指针,根据这个指针我们就可以找到这个指针所对应记录。可以对表一列或多列创建索引,并指定索引类型,各类索引有各自数据结构实现。从某种程度上说,索引就相当于一本书目录,根据这个目录中所写页码我们就能更快找到我们需要内容。除了提高检索速度外,索引还可以强制表行具有唯一性,从而确保数据完整性。
Int integer = 整数把字符串转成int,用int(被转数据) str string = 字符串数据转成字符串,用str(被转数据) 所有带单引号或者双引号都叫字符串 Input接收所有数字都是字符串,即便你输入是数字,但依然会被当成字符串来处理death_age = 80 name = input("your name:") age = input("your age:"
转载 2023-06-18 23:03:03
5967阅读
# 如何判断字符串在数据库 在日常开发,经常会遇到需要判断一个字符串是否存在于数据库情况。这个问题可以通过SQL语句来解决,但是在Java我们也可以通过代码来实现。在本文中,将介绍如何使用Java来判断一个字符串是否存在于数据库,并给出具体示例。 ## 问题描述 假设我们有一个数据库表`users`,其中有一个字段`username`,我们需要判断一个给定用户名是否已经存在于
今天测试了一下,发现sscanf操作字符串整型在格式上是有区别的,下面来看看。下面2个例子都是要取字符串对应12347那段数字。先看操作字符串:int main(){ char buf[100] = "F:12347_121|C:1223244_2323|S:547656|"; char buf1[100] = ""; sscanf(buf, "%*[^:]:%[^_]"
原创 2021-06-04 15:46:43
244阅读
在Python,变量概念基本上初中代数方程变量是一致。例如,对于方程式 y=x*x,x就是变量。当x=2时,计算结果是4,当x=5时,计算结果是25。只是在计算机程序,变量不仅可以是数字,还可以是任意数据类型。在Python程序,变量是用一个变量名表示,变量名必须是大小写英文、数字下划线(_)组合,且不能用数字开头,比如:a = 1变量a是一个整数。t_007 = 'T007'变
# Python在数据库步骤 在Python,我们可以使用各种数据库来存储管理数据。而表是数据库一项基本操作,本文将介绍如何使用Python在数据库表。首先,我们需要明确整个流程,然后逐步讲解每一步具体操作和所需代码。 ## 整体流程 下面是整体流程,我们将使用MySQL数据库作为示例: | 步骤 | 操作 | | --
原创 2023-10-30 05:59:38
25阅读
如果不存在公共前缀,返回空字符串 ""。示例 1:输入: ["flower","flow","flight"] 输出: "fl"示例 2:输入: ["dog","racecar","car"] 输出: "" 解释: 输入不存在公共前缀。说明:所有输入只包含小写字母 a-z 。解法一:逐个比较解题思路: 从前往后一次比较字符串,获取公共前缀画图帮助理
    初学者在学习数据库表语句时候一般可能只了解一种表语句,没有接触到其他方式表语句。    个人总结出一般我们表是有四种表方式,四种表方式各有优点缺点,我们慢慢说明。    第一种:一般情况建立表    在一般开发建立表时采用语句: &nbs
1. String类是final类,可以从String类定义来看出。String类开头定义如下:从上面可以看出,String类是final类,也就意味着String类是不能被继承。1)String类是final类,也即意味着String类不能被继承,并且它成员方法都默认为final方法。在Java,被final修饰类是不允许被继承,并且该类成员方法都默认为final方法。2)上面
    字符串,我现在正在写就是一个字符串。我们源代码就是一个字符串,计算机科学里面,一大部分问题都是字符串处理问题。比如,编译器,就是一个字符串处理程序。还有,搜索引擎,也在处理一个字符串问题。数据库,最难处理还是字符串部分。索引,一般是一种预处理中间程序。在我们写代码时候,往往需要对一个对象进行预处理。这个预处理时间可能比较长,但是,处理完了以后,就能
1.mysql 日志:二进制日志即 binlog日志 记录数据定义语言(DDL)和数据控制语言(DML) 但不包括数据查询语言。中继日志即 relaylog,也是二进制日志,用来给slave 恢复。备将主库日志复制到自己中继日志里。(中继日志不在主数据库)errorlog 记录错误信息,告警信息,帮助优化。slowlog 慢日志,记录了查询超过限定时间sql,帮助SQL优化operat
总结:数据库连接字符串使用方法综述   什么是数据库连接字符串? 连接字符串格式是一个以分号为界,划分键/值参数对列表。连接字符串包含一个由一些属性名/值对组成集合。每一个属性/值对都由分号隔开。 PropertyName1="Value1";PropertyName2="Value2";PropertyName3="Value3";..... 同样,连接字符串必须包含SQL
# 数据类型转换 # 语法格式: 转换类型(即将转换对象) # int -> float float -> int str -> int str -> float float -> str # int -> str # 1、int -> float 整型转为浮点型 int1 = 20 print(int1) # 20 print(ty
  个人觉得此话很有道理:任何与字符串相关问题一定可以从字符串属性里面的线索中找到。为什么存储密码字符数组比字符串更合适?  1、因为字符串是不可变对象,如果作为普通文本存储密码,那么它会一直存在内存中直至被垃圾收集器回收。因为字符串字符串池中取出(如果池中有该字符串就直接从池中获取,否则new 一个出来,然后把它放入池中),这样有很大机会长期保留在内存,这样会引发安全问题。因为任何可
字符串建立索引优化1. 建立前缀索引假设建立一个支持邮箱登录用户表,对于邮件字段来说,可以有以下几种建立索引方式:直接对整个字符串建立索引alter table SUser add index index1(email);对整个字符串前一部分建立索引 - 前缀索引alter table SUser add index index2(email(6));方式 2 相较于 方式 1 来说,利用
# 如何在MySQL创建索引以支持空字符串 ## 前言 在数据库开发索引是优化查询性能重要工具。特别是在处理空字符串时,了解如何在MySQL建立索引显得尤为重要。在这篇文章,我将带你一步步实现这一目的,包括所需代码注释,希望能帮助你更快地掌握Mysql索引创建技巧。 ## 整体流程 在动手之前,我们先看看整体步骤,以下是创建索引以支持空字符串完整流程。 | 步骤 |
1) 字符串字符串包括:切片、转义字符字符串运算符、字符串格式化。 字符串常用函数方法 字符串含义:字符串(String)是由数字、字母、下划线组成字符。它是编程语言中表示文本数据类型。 我们可以使用单引号 ’ 双引号" 或三引号 来创建字符串字符串字符都是有序、拥有自己索引(index,也叫下标)从0开始。 索引也可以为负值,负数索引表示从右往左开始计数,最后一个元素
  • 1
  • 2
  • 3
  • 4
  • 5